EVG

Eisenbahn- und Verkehrsgewerkschaft

Railway and Transport Union

High Impact Social Democratic
Founded in 2010, the EVG represents employees across many occupational groups within the transport sector, including infrastructure, maintenance, service, and administrative staff. It is a member of the DGB (German Trade Union Confederation) and typically pursues company-wide collective agreements covering multiple occupational categories within a transport enterprise. In contrast to categorical unions, its bargaining approach emphasizes inclusive representation and coordinated outcomes across the workforce.
